Greetings Survivors!

Hotfix 1.2.4 addresses a few bugs that popped up from the last patch. As this is a small hotfix to address bug fixes we’ll keep things short.

Bug Fixes


Fixed an issue causing some rocks to not be destroyed when hitting them with a pickaxe
Fixed an issue causing some rocks to not drop materials when hitting them with a pickaxe
Fixed an issue with pot campfires not allowing eggs to be put in them.
Added missing pickup button to Water Collectors
Added missing pickup button to Planter Boxes
Fixed a bug causing base floors to collapse when a storage crate or other deployable objects were picked up
Fixed a bug causing eggs to spawn in animal traps instead of rabbit meat
Fixed a bug causing chicken coops to not spawn eggs
Fixed a bug causing the lockpicks UI to sometimes get stuck if multiple lockpicks were being used and the player was experiencing network lag
Fixed a bug causing players near the farms to sometimes spawn under the map.
Fixed a map bug in one area where terrain seams were incorrectly rendering
Fixed a bug causing the map UI to not properly render on low settings

Known Issues


Sometimes when shift dragging items to transfer them to/from a storage container, clicking outside of the Quantity To Transfer box then hitting esc will cause the Quantity To Transfer UI to stick on your screen. A partial fix has been put in place to allow users to hit Alt+tab when you are in windowed or borderless windowed mode which will enable you to use your mouse cursor to click on the cancel button to close the UI without needing to restart your game. A full fix is planned for a future patch.

Auto-running while swimming cases your camera to be in free look and does not allow you to control movement with your mouse. Keyboard movement still works fine. We recommend not using auto-run while swimming if this is an issue for you as a fix is not planned at the moment.
